Kaj počne Tokyo Electron?

Tokyo Electron Ltd is a Japanese company that operates in the semiconductor industry. It was founded in 1963 and has been list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ange since 1978. The company's headquarters are located in Tokyo, and it has branches and subsidiaries around the world. The history of Tokyo Electron began over 50 years ago with the production of specialized machines used in semiconductor manufacturing. Since then, the company has become one of the leading providers of semiconductor equipment used in the production of chips, flat screens, and other electronic components. Tokyo Electron's business model is focused on creating facilities and services that help semiconductor manufacturers improve and streamline their production processes. Tokyo Electron's customers are mainly large semiconductor companies in Asia, North America, and Europe. The company's core competencies lie in the manufacturing of machines and facilities based on specialized computer programs tailored to the individual needs of customers. In total, Tokyo Electron has four core business areas: film formation systems, process modules, cleaning and drying systems, and control and inspection. Within these areas, the company offers a variety of products that differ in detail. For example, film formation systems include vacuum metallization systems, sputtering systems, and electrolysis coating systems. These systems are used to apply thin layers of metals or other materials to chips or flat screens. Process modules include, among other things, dry etching modules, CVD modules, and PECVD modules. These modules are mainly used in semiconductor and flat screen manufacturing. Cleaning and drying systems include systems for cleaning wafers and platforms, removing organic and inorganic impurities, and drying wafers and platforms. Finally, Tokyo Electron also offers control and inspection systems that help improve the productivity and quality of semiconductor products. These include systems for measuring layer thickness, resistance, scratches or cracks, and surface roughness. In addition, the company also offers training, consulting, and maintenance services to ensure that its products function properly and that customers receive the best possible performance. Delniški varčevalni načrti ponujajo privlačno možnost za vlagatelje, da dolgoročno zgradijo premoženje. Eden glavnih prednosti je tako imenovani učinek povprečenja stroškov: Z rednim vlaganjem fiksnega zneska v delnice ali delniške sklade se avtomatsko kupi več enot, ko so cene nizke, in manj, ko so visoke. To lahko vodi do ugodnejše povprečne cene na enoto s časom. Poleg tega delniški varčevalni načrti omogočajo tudi malim vlagateljem dostop do dragih delnic, saj se lahko pridružijo že z majhnimi zneski. Redna investicija tudi spodbuja disciplinirano investicijsko strategijo in pomaga izogibati se čustvenim odločitvam, kot so impulzivno kupovanje ali prodaja. Poleg tega vlagatelji profitirajo od potencialne rasti vrednosti delnic kot tudi od izplačil dividend, ki se lahko reinvestirajo, kar povečuje učinek obrestnega obrestovanja in s tem rast investiranega kapitala.
